San Francisco folk-rock act Sun Kil Moon frontman Mark Kozelek has been super vocal lately about some beef he has with Philly rock band The War On Drugs TWOD. The vocalist and guitarist threw a fit when TWOD drowned him out during a recent performance at the Ottawa Folk Festival.

According to Pitchfork, that turned into “weeks of Kozelek enacting numerous public retaliations against the band,” and a vow that he would write a song titled “War On Drugs: Suck My Cock.”

Well, that song is here. “War On Drugs: Suck My Cock” debuted Monday. It’s an almost-seven-minute retelling of the aforementioned drowning out, plus it gives Kozelek plenty of time to rant about TWOD, calling them nice, but “the whitest band I’ve ever heard,” and taking digs at some of their inspirations, like John Mellencamp. “To make three albums took ’em nine fuckin’ years,” he sings.

He also takes some digs at some “rednecks” and “hillbillies” who heckled him at a show in Chapel Hill. Listen below.
